Description

The 60 Taka banknote from Bangladesh, issued in 2012, showcases artistic and cultural significance. This commemorative piece is notable for its vibrant colors and intricate designs. The front represents the nation's heritage, adorned with the national emblem and inscriptions in Bengali. The back features a striking depiction of various elements symbolizing Bangladesh’s history and progress, making it not only a medium of exchange but also a piece of art. Its combination of traditional motifs and modern design exemplifies the creativity inherent in Bangladeshi currency.


Obverse (front)
The front of the 60 Taka banknote displays a rich palette of colors, predominantly featuring shades of yellow and pink. Prominently, the national emblem of Bangladesh is featured, alongside inscriptions in Bengali script, enhancing its national identity. Ornamental borders frame the note, incorporating intricate patterns that reflect traditional designs. Additionally, security features such as a watermark and microtext are subtly integrated, ensuring authenticity while contributing to the aesthetic appeal.

Reverse (back)
The back of the banknote continues the vibrant theme with dominant yellow hues, showcasing a series of architectural monuments that symbolize Bangladesh’s rich cultural heritage. The prominent depiction of the Victory Monument, signifying historical significance, is clearly visible. The artistry includes various patterns and subtle gradations of color that enhance visual complexity. Like the front, it employs advanced security features, including a hologram and QR code, indicating modern currency design trends.
